I thought the Louisville defense was playing well enough to be competitive throughout the game. Yes, there were some drops by their WRs and the offensive line was schooled by the LSU defensive front, but Jackson's play was horrendous. Even when he wasn't under duress, he wasn't accurate and didn't make good decisions with the ball. He only completed 10 of 27 passes and didn't have his third completion until late in the third quarter. I don't think he would have had 10 completions if LSU hadn't softened their defensive scheme in the fourth quarter. He is supposed to be this other worldly runner, but he carried 26 times for 33 yards and that includes a long run of 15 yards. With Louisville's schedule, he could win a national title in the right circumstance (better offensive line play, stout defense, luck of the draw in the playoff), but I would not draft him to play QB in the NFL.
